How can I choose the best contractor for my project?
If you plan on having some interior or exterior demolition work done, consider hiring a contractor who can handle both sides of the project. For example, house demolition is usually done in order to make way for a new building or to clear the land for other possibilities. Hiring a contractor who can handle demolition and construction, or demolition and excavating is an excellent way to streamline your project.
